Build Provenance — RenderMill Transcode Farm. Every worker image deployed to the Oakhollow cluster must be traceable to a signed pipeline run. The provenance manifest records the source revision, the codec library versions, and the attestation from the Larkspur signer. Future maintainers: never deploy an image whose manifest cannot be resolved, even under incident pressure; rebuild instead. When auditing a node, compare its reported manifest against the registry copy. The canonical build token for the current fleet image follows.

session token of kahog-bahif = htk9_f63daec35

The Keyturn rotation utility is built only by the Ashgrove pipeline; never run artifacts built locally. Each release bundles a provenance manifest listing source revision, builder identity, and signing step. On-call engineers should verify the manifest before executing any rotation in production. Match it against the build token printed below.

build token for yahig-kaguf: htk3_c19

MANAGEMENT MEETING MINUTES — Logistics Switch

Present: Ferro, Adeyemi, Strand. Quick one: we've agreed to move from Caldwell Transport to Birchway Freight starting next month. Birchway is cheaper, faster on the Dunmere corridor, and their tracking actually works, which sales has been begging for. Expect a few hiccups during the two-week overlap — warn your key accounts about possible minor delays. Ferro owns comms; Adeyemi owns the cutover checklist. There's one sensitive bit on our plans, captured in the confidential note below.

management briefing: Headcount on the Belix team goes from 60 to 93 by the end of November. Gross margin on Belix came in at 23 percent against a plan of 47 percent.